DC Comics announced this morning it will tell stories from the early years of Superman and Batman in a series of graphic novels set "on a new earth with an all-new continuity."

Superman: Earth One, by J. Michael Straczynski and Shane Davis, will journey back to Smallville and chronicle "the journey of Earth’s greatest adopted son, as he grows from boy to Superman." Batman: Earth One, by Geoff Johns and Gary Frank, will take Bruce Wayne back to Crime Alley, where tragedy set him on the path to become the world's greatest detective.

"Batman: Earth One allows Gary and I to break the restraints of any continuity and focus on two things: character and story,” Johns tells Ain't It Cool, which appears to be down.

The books will debut in 2010, but no specific date was announced.
